Carbon Sequestration Strategies That Are Reshaping Agriculture and Ensuring Food Security

by | Feb 28, 2025 | Agricultural Service

Carbon sequestration involves capturing and storing atmospheric CO₂ in soils, plants, and organic matter. In agriculture, this method is critical for improving soil fertility, increasing crop resilience, and mitigating climate change. Farmers that use carbon sequestration techniques can not only help the environment but also increase their harvests and soil health over time.

The Function of Soil Microorganisms in Carbon Storage

Healthy soils are rich in beneficial microbes that help with carbon sequestration. Mycorrhizal fungi form symbiotic interactions with plant roots, improving nutrient absorption and carbon storage. These fungi improve soil structure, retain organic materials, and help plants use resources more efficiently. Mycorrhizal fungi are necessary for long-term carbon storage in agricultural systems, making them an important component of sustainable farming.

Improving Soil Health Through Natural Carbon Sequestration Methods

Farmers can increase carbon sequestration by using natural, soil-friendly practices. Bio-inoculants, such as mycorrhizal fungi, help to integrate atmospheric carbon into the soil while increasing plant productivity. Furthermore, conservation agricultural strategies such as reduced tillage, organic composting, and crop rotation increase soil carbon levels. By applying these sustainable practices, agricultural areas can serve as long-term carbon sinks, benefiting both the ecosystem and crop performance.
